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
526160546 441 8823671989
44838 795 771157413
44838 795 771157413
111819 5741490010 426153 909140 6209471290
All about undefined
Interested in learning more?
44838 795 771157413
111819 5741490010 426153 909140 6209471290
See more
6485981 168395 85862500886
425 669 501243
See more
9080985126 04436400
36745 95 1270085
See more